California AB 625 (20132014) — Notaries public: acceptance of identification.

Existing law relating to property transfers specifies certain documents as allowable forms of identification for a credible witness, who, by oath or affirmation, attests to the identity of an individual executing a written instrument in the presence of, and acknowledged by, a notary public. Existing law specifies that an inmate identification card that is current or has been issued within 5 years by the Department of Corrections and Rehabilitation if the inmate is in custody is an allowable form of identification, for purposes of these provisions, if it contains certain identifying information, including a photograph and description of the person named on it, is signed by the person, and has a serial or other identifying number.
